Brand Up: The Ultimate Playbook For College & Career Success 

Author Stacey Cohen on launch day with her new book advertised on a digital billboard on Times Square

When it comes to college and career success, today’s young adults face hurdles that no previous generation ever has. Teens struggle to stand out in an environment where competition is razor-sharp, and a decade-old Facebook photo can haunt you. BCW Member Stacey Cohen’s new book, Brand Up: The Ultimate Playbook for College & Career Success in the Digital World, is an essential guide for navigating these challenges.

“From pandemics to social injustice, it’s not easy growing up today. All the more reason to stay true to yourself and pursue your passions and goals with zest. I wrote this book to help teens do just that — to bring out their inner champion, chase ambitious academic and career goals, and forge a bright future,” said Cohen.

Brand Up expertly equips teens with strategies and tools to succeed in high school, college, and their first job. At the book’s core is a novel idea: Teens should tap into the personal branding techniques and essential life skills that CEOs, entrepreneurs, and other high performers rely on. With this book as a guide, readers will learn how to craft their brand, build a digital dossier, master practical skills like networking and interviewing, and share their unique talents and perspective with the world.

Brand Up is full of expertise, anecdotes, and sage advice from educators, entrepreneurs, and students who successfully built stellar personal brands themselves. The playbook is an interactive experience featuring bite-sized exercises, mini-quizzes, and writing activities to uncover teens’ strengths and passions and leverage social media to their advantage. No other playbook on the market helps teens excel at building a positive personal brand, digital footprint, and critical life skills.
